Summary

Circle Internet Financial has announced the expansion of its Web3 Services to support the Solana blockchain, marking a significant milestone in empowering Solana's developer community. This development includes the introduction of Programmable Wallets and Gas Station on Solana, designed to help developers create secure, multi-chain wallets within apps by abstracting technical complexities like private key management and transaction fees. The initiative aligns with Circle’s mission to enhance global economic prosperity through seamless value exchange, particularly by facilitating Solana's thriving ecosystem and payment use cases. Circle's platform, already supporting Ethereum, Polygon PoS, and Avalanche, will roll out Solana support in phases, initially enabling fungible token transfers with transaction fee sponsorship, with future updates planned for NFT support and smart contract interactions. This expansion aims to provide Solana developers with the necessary tools to build scalable and cost-efficient on-chain applications, ultimately democratizing blockchain benefits globally.
